Synthesis of phosphorus-carbon cage compounds

Equally worthy of mention at this point are the cage compounds with a C5P5 skeleton [32] (an isomer of the species already mentioned) as well as a C4Pg cage [33] prepared by Nixon and co-workers, although these — in contradiction to the title of the present review — were not directly obtained from a phosphaalkyne. Starting materials in both cases were the phos-phacyclopentadienides. [Pg.177]
